In order to strongly implement the Resolutions of the Politburo , and at the same time complete the goals and tasks assigned in Resolution No. 66/NQ-CP dated March 26, 2025 of the Government on the Program to reduce and simplify administrative procedures, the Ministry of Culture, Sports and Tourism has developed a draft plan to simplify administrative procedures related to the production and business activities of the Ministry in 2025.
However, in order to collect opinions and ensure that the plan to simplify administrative procedures is developed in accordance with the reality and needs of organizations and individuals; at the same time, identify problems, complications, and inconveniences in regulations on administrative procedures and regulations related to production and business activities to continue proposing simplification plans, the Ministry of Culture, Sports and Tourism has recently developed a Plan to organize consultations on regulations on administrative procedures and regulations related to production and business activities of the Ministry of Culture, Sports and Tourism in 2025.
Speaking at the Conference, Mr. Nguyen Thanh Son, Deputy Chief of Office of the Ministry of Culture, Sports and Tourism - Deputy Head of the Standing Administrative Reform Subcommittee - Deputy Head of the Organizing Committee said: "The Ministry of Culture, Sports and Tourism is a multi-disciplinary Ministry with 350 administrative procedures, of which over 50% are still in the Central Government, 14 fields including 257/350 administrative procedures related to production and business activities, there are 21 business lines with conditions to discuss the Investment Law, containing over 1060 requirements for business conditions, including many sensitive fields related to ideology, aesthetics, art such as cinema, performing arts, fine arts, press, publishing, ... or security, safety related to life, health such as tourism, sports , ... or related to international commitments such as cultural heritage, copyright, ... cutting, reducing, simplifying administrative procedures is a great pressure, at the same time a task with a target to be implemented.
In the past 2 months, implementing the direction of the Politburo, the Government, the Prime Minister, the Ministry of Culture, Sports and Tourism, the Minister and Deputy Ministers have held 3 meetings, issued 12 documents for implementation with a high spirit of determination, aiming to minimize intervention and eliminate administrative barriers, the "ask - give" mechanism, the "can't manage, then ban" mindset. People and businesses are free to do business in industries not prohibited by law. Strongly shift from pre-inspection to post-inspection associated with strengthening inspection and supervision; shift the management of business conditions from licensing and certification to publishing business conditions and post-inspection, except for a few fields that are required to carry out licensing procedures according to regulations and international practices".
